Lukashenko sends Christmas greetings to Pope Francis

MINSK, 24 December (BelTA) – Belarus President Aleksandr Lukashenko has sent a congratulatory message to Pope Francis to wish him happy holidays, BelTA learned from the press service of the Belarusian head of state.

“The relations between Belarus and the Vatican have always been of special importance for us. We do a lot together to protect the most important universal values. We have achieved tangible results in fighting human trafficking and supporting the traditional family,” the message reads.

The head of state stressed that activities of the Holy See resonate with many Belarusians as Catholicism is the second largest denomination in Belarus. The Belarusian government has taken consistent steps to create favorable conditions for the activities of the Roman Catholic Church and to encourage efforts of the Vatican representatives aimed at promoting peace and harmony.

Aleksandr Lukashenko also noted that he hopes that Pope Francis will say a prayer for Belarus and that he is looking forward to meeting with him. The president also thanked the Pope for his contribution to the open and friendly relations between Belarus and the Vatican.
